Letter on Proposed Election Rules
and Request For a Public Hearing

July 15, 2004

Judge Raymond Krause
Office of Administrative Hearings
100 Washington Square, Suite 1700
Minneapolis, MN 55401-2138

Secretary of State Mary Kiffmeyer
180 State Office Building
100 Rev. Dr. Martin Luther King Jr. Blvd.
St. Paul, MN 55155

Dear Judge Krause and Secretary Kiffmeyer:

The League of Women Voters of Minnesota respectfully requests a public hearing regarding the Election Rules proposed by the Office of the Secretary of State.  The League believes that a public hearing is to the benefit of the citizens of Minnesota, especially when the proposed rules concern the important and fundamental constitutional right to vote.

We believe that the public should be as informed as possible about proposed changes made to election procedures, especially in view of the confusion resulting from the requirements of the Help America Vote Act.  Because of the very brief time allowed for public comment on the proposed rules, we fear that the Secretary may not hear from all concerned constituents.

In addition, we are concerned that the delay of the demonstration of the new voter registration system to July 29, only a few days before the Secretary is statutorily required to certify the new system before the Primary Election, is not in the best interests of Minnesota voters.  We believe these are among the issues that should be openly discussed in a public hearing as a matter of good public policy.
